MCRs reshaped into a switchable microwave-assisted protocol toward 5-aminoimidazoles and dihydrotriazines
摘要:
A tunable microwave-assisted protocol for the synthesis of two biologically relevant families of heterocycles has been designed. Via a simple switch of reaction conditions, the same starting materials can be engaged in either an improved synthesis of the dihydrotriazine scaffold or a novel, first-in-class MCR to render the challenging 5-aminoimidazole nucleus in a single step. An additional first-in-class MCR is also reported utilizing guanidines to afford 2,5-aminoimidazoles. (C) 2013 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.
